The correct answer is y = 11
because:
2y + 7 = 3y − 4
−y + 7 =−4
Subtract 7 from both sides.
−y + 7 − 7 = − 4 − 7
−y = −11
Divide both sides by -1.
y = 11

You can solve this algebraically
p + n = 115
p + 4.25n = 358.75
Subtract the two equations to eliminate p
-3.25n = -243.75
Divide both sides by -3.25
n = 75
Put n into the first equation
p + 75 = 115
Subtract 75 from both sides
p = 40
The answers are,
40 pounds of peanuts were sold
75 pounds of pecans were sold
